Waterville, ME – Maine Maritime (3-3, 3-1 NAC) defeated
Thomas College, 26-5, in a North Atlantic Conference Men's Lacrosse
contest on the Waterville campus on Thursday afternoon.
Christopher Keiley '11 (Holliston, MA) scored a game-high six
goals for the visitors and Mariners' goalkeeper Kevin Boucher '12
(Gorham, ME) made 9 saves in net to help his team earn the
conference win on the road.
In the first period, Maine Maritime led 9-2 with Andrew DiSalvo
(Glastonbury, CT), Tom Houle (Manchester,
NH), and Wade Mondoux (North Berwick, ME) each getting 2 goals.
Thomas College players Sean Machin (Brunswick, ME) and Kevin Averil
(Mt. Blue) scored the 2 goals for the Terriers.
MMA added five more goals in the second quarter with Keiley
tallying two goals and an assist in that time frame to help MMA to
a 14-3 halftime lead.
MMA continued the onslaught in the third period, scoring 11 times
to increase the lead to 25-4. Richard McKee
(Plymouth, MA) and Keiley each had three goals in the period while
Tom Houle (Manchester, NH) scored twice.
Chris
Keiley led the Mariners with nine points on the day, while
Richard McKee had eight points. Tom Houle and Andrew DiSalvo
(Glastonbury, CT) collected seven points each for the Mariners
while Dennis
St. Pierre (So. Berwick, ME) and Todd Murphy
(Middlesex, VT) each had five.
